Senapati: The United Naga Council (UNC) has termed the Ukhrul bomb blast incident as “barbaric and inhuman act of terrorism.” The UNC said today that it will not remain a “silent spectator.”

Strongly condemning the bomb blast in Ukhrul that occurred on January 25, 2023, the UNC said that every citizen should strongly condemn it. The UNC also said that “unknown miscreants” triggered the bomb where four “innocent people were seriously injured.”

Related | Four civilians injured in bomb explosion in Ukhrul

The Naga body said, “Every citizen should condemn such an act in the strongest term to stop such culture and whoever is accountable for the act should own responsibility as to why innocent populace was targeted.”

The UNC then urged the “competent authority” to book the perpetrators at the earliest and must be brought to justice.

The Naga body then appealed to all to shun violence of any form in the future so that peace may prevail in the land.
